As a Mining Operations Manager youll oversee Finnings service operations on remote mine sites within Finnings territory. Youll provide clear and effective leadership foster a safe work environment and deliver targeted levels of customer satisfaction. Job Description:
- Champion a healthy and safe work environment by ensuring compliance with all safety practices policies and training requirements.
- Conduct monthly safety audits and lead initiatives to meet or exceed TRIF and LTI targets striving for zero incidents.
- Provide clear and effective leadership to branch employees through role guidance coaching mentoring and performance management.
- Share Employee Opinion Survey (EOS) results solicit feedback and develop action plans to improve engagement.
- Manage day-to-day branch operations including planning scheduling and execution of field and shop repairs.
- Oversee branch financial performance including budgeting forecasting and reporting on key metrics related to People Quality Velocity and Cost.
- Ensure successful execution of Finnings Service Excellence Operational process and customer service commitments.
- Resolve customer issues promptly including goodwill settlements warranty variances and service re-dos.
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ives to maximize recovery of components from Caterpillar and OEM partners.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with customers union representatives and internal teams to foster collaboration and operational success.
Day-to-Day Activities:
- Monitor operational KPIs and communicate results to branch employees.
- Engage with customers to ensure satisfaction and resolve concerns.
- Review service work and invoicing managing contract execution where applicable.
- Support employee development through training plans and career growth opportunities.
- Ensure compliance with provincial safety standards for service trucks.
Requirements:
- 810 years of supervisory or leadership experience in a technical or operational environment.
- Previous experience in repair execution and service operations.
- Strong mechanical aptitude and ability to expand technical expertise.
- Proven leadership coaching and team development skills.
- Financial acumen with experience in budgeting forecasting and cost management.
- Thorough understanding of labor relations and grievance resolution processes.
- Leadership for Safety Excellence training is an asset.
